## PayStream 5.2 — changed defaults

Heads up for review: the payroll export now defaults to the v2 column layout, since Ledgerly dropped support for the old one. Decimal separators follow locale instead of always using dots, and empty deduction rows are omitted. Anyone pinning v1 needs an explicit flag. New export defaults are below.

settings of fahag-haduf:
[ulaox]
port = 8443
region = south-2
host = ulaox.lumiccorp.internal
timeout_ms = 500
retries = 8

Subject: Loyalty ledger — responsibility change

Welcome aboard, everyone. Please note that ownership of the Pointstone loyalty-points ledger has changed as of this sprint. This covers accrual and redemption postings, the nightly reconciliation job, and the dispute-adjustment workflow. Documentation lives in the team wiki under Pointstone/Ledger, and the runbook has been updated accordingly. For any ledger discrepancies, schema changes, or reconciliation failures, contact the new owner, named below.

account owner for hahig-fahag: Pelael Istax Novys

**Q3 Planning Note — Legacy Pricing**

Branch managers: heads-up that legacy Tidemark customers on pre-2019 contracts move to current list pricing in October — roughly an 8% bump. Expect some pushback; retention scripts and a 12-month lock-in sweetener are in the shared folder. Don't negotiate below list without regional approval. We know the timing feels awkward, but it's deliberate, and the logic is spelled out below.

internal memo for tagef-hadup: Gross margin on Ulaath came in at 15 percent against a plan of 5 percent. Only 7 of the 120 pilot accounts renewed Ulaath, so a churn review is set for October 15.

Subject: Timetable solver integration — items for this week's sync

Hi Verrow Systems team,

Ahead of the eng sync, a few notes on the Chalkline solver integration. We've enabled the new constraint format on staging, so your room-capacity rules should now validate correctly. Please re-run the Hollowmere Academy sample dataset and confirm that double-booked labs no longer appear. We also bumped the solve timeout to 120 seconds for large schools. When you call the staging solve endpoint, authenticate each request with the bearer token below.

login token, yajeg-fawif: eyJhbGciOiJIUzI1NiIsInR5cCI6IkpXVCJ9.eyJzdWIiOiIEdPQYnZXaZIn0.HSRTnYZBx0Qc